Institute for Rural Health Studies (IRHS) was established in 1981 by Dr Patricia Bidinger (Pat) and Mrs. Bhavani Nag in Hyderabad to do research on the nature and cause of rural health problems. Their initial research examined the agricultural and socio-economic determinants of health and nutrition in rural Indian villagers. The research covered inputs including income, expenditure, harvest data, labor force participation as well as health and nutrition parameters. During interaction with the villagers it became evident to Pat and Bhavani that access to healthcare was minimal.
